Key Features
The Selmer Paris Jazz Tenor Saxophone Reeds 2.75 Pack of 5 is suited to jazz players wanting a reed with balanced resistance, quick response, and a warm, projecting sound. By using an unfiled jazz profile, these reeds support expressive phrasing and clear articulation, giving you a tone that works well in both section playing and solo lines. The reeds are cut from wild-grown Arundo Donax cane sourced from the Var region, chosen for its dense fibres and stable performance in changing rooms and climates.
Strength 2.75 sits within Selmer’s quarter strength system, helping you refine your setup more accurately than with standard half steps. The pack includes five reeds, supplied in plastic-free, compostable packaging, along with an ergonomic reed holder. If you want a reed that blends ease of play with strong projection, this offers a dependable mid-strength option for jazz-focused tenor playing.
